Summary

Plain-language read

Swift has submitted 10 Labor Condition Applications (LCA) in FY2026 Q1, primarily for roles such as Cloud Engineer, Senior Developer / Systems Engineer, and Software Engineer. The majority of applications are located in Richmond, VA, with a median salary of $107,411. Most applications were certified, while a couple were withdrawn. It's important to note that LCA certification does not guarantee USCIS H-1B petition approval, and there are currently no PERM applications filed. Does an LCA certification mean an H-1B petition was approved?

No. A DOL-certified LCA is not the same as USCIS H-1B petition approval. It is an official labor-condition filing signal that should be interpreted with that limit.

Does a PERM certification mean a green card was approved?

No. PERM certification is one step in an employment-based green card process. It does not mean a green card, I-140 petition, or adjustment of status was approved.
